1884 – Gate House, Sion Mills, Co. Tyrone Architect: W.F. Unsworth Built to complement the large house built for the Herdman family, it is quite similar in design to one at Stokesay Castle.

1892 – Christchurch, Woking, Surrey Architect: W.F. Unsworth Grade II listed. Red brick plain tiled roofs copper covered spires to east end. The interior hasrick arches with projecting brick band to eaves and a King post roof.
